Here are some tips to choose the perfect split system AC for your requirements:
* Search for units with a low decibel rating. The lower the number, the quieter the unit.
* Read online reviews to see what other users have to say about the noise level of specific models.
* Consider features like variable-speed fans and sleep modes that can help reduce noise levels even further.

Cost of a Two-Story Split System Setup
Determining the cost of a split system installation in a two-story home can be tricky. A variety of factors influence the final amount, and it's crucial to get a accurate quote from a qualified HVAC contractor. Usually, installation costs for a two-story split system can range from 3,000 to $8,000.
- Numerous elements can affect the overall cost, including the size of your home, the number of units required, the complexity of the installation, and the technicians costs in your region.
- Power upgrades may be necessary if your existing circuitry can't handle the new split system. This can materially increase the overall cost.
- Permit fees also differ depending on your location and the specific requirements of your municipality.
It's essential to get multiple quotes from reputable HVAC contractors before making a decision. This will allow you to contrast prices, services, and warranties to locate the best choice for your two-story home.
